Output f309da07852c6ddf94b5e4ee76559397f2d1a0adfea3d32b5cd5ad0a6f3cb51f:1

value
574252
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c28cbf28bdd2b6c9f07e833e902f1622292438fd OP_EQUAL
address
3KRhd1euRE9mH7bStLYsLCLwRfupSMpMQc
transaction
f309da07852c6ddf94b5e4ee76559397f2d1a0adfea3d32b5cd5ad0a6f3cb51f
spent
true